All errors (new ones prefixed by >>):
In file included from block/ioctl.c:4:
include/linux/blkdev.h:1656:41: warning: declaration of 'struct hd_geometry' will not be visible outside of this function [-Wvisibility]
1656 | int (*getgeo)(struct gendisk *, struct hd_geometry *);
| ^
>> block/ioctl.c:564:33: error: incompatible pointer types passing 'struct hd_geometry *' to parameter of type 'struct hd_geometry *' [-Wincompatible-pointer-types]
564 | ret = disk->fops->getgeo(disk, &geo);
| ^~~~
1 warning and 1 error generated.
